Obituary for Jackie Leslie Conner, Jr. Jackie Leslie Conner, Jr.
'Proud American' Was Vietnam Veteran

Jackie Leslie Conner, Jr., 61, of Buena Vista, died December 14, 2006.

He was born September 24, 1945 in Lexington, a son of the late Jackie Leslie Conner, Sr. and Patsy Fix Conner.

In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by his wife, Judy Tyree Conner and a brother, Roller Conner.

Mr. Conner was a member of the V.F.W. He was a proud American who served his country. He was a Vietnam veteran where he received the Vietnam Service Medal with two bronze service stars, Combat infantryman badge, National defense service medal and Vietnam campaign medal.

He is survived by a daughter, Sonya Fox and husband, Frank, of Buena Vista; a stepdaughter, Cheryl Martin and friend, Danny Campbell of Amherst; two stepgrandsons, Dakoto and Caleb Martin; a stepgranddaughter, Tiffany Martin; five sisters: Bertie Higgins of Lexington, Ann Jackson of Pennsylvania, Betty Dell Britton of Brownsburg, Patsy J. Edens of Locust Grove, Va. and Mary Louise Plogger of Buena Vista; a brother, Bobby Conner of Lexington; and numerous nieces and nephews.

Funeral services were held at 2 p.m. Sunday, December 17, 2006 at the Bolling, Grose & Lotts Funeral Chapel with the Rev. Walter Wilson officiating. Burial followed in the Green Hill Cemetery. The family received friends Saturday, December 16, 2006 at the Bolling, Grose & Lotts Funeral Home & Cremation Service, Buena Vista, Virginia.
